Default Twin turbo, LSx, built, E85... 917rwhp

Dyno numbers are in on my build... Finally haha. Picking it up tmrw. 917rwhp on just under 19 lbs of boost. Twin 61mm turbos on E85. My pumps are maxed out at 20 lbs so Mayhem is saying there's easily a 4 digit dyno number there if we had more fuel. Currenly on twin Walbro 450 pumps. Ill post the dyno graph tmrw when I get it!!

I have twin Walbro 450lph pumps on e85 and making closer to 1200rwhp...... -10AN feed with -8AN return.

Let's say each pump flows a little over 300lph at 80psi.... so you have over 600lph with twin pumps..... that's enough for around 1200hp with 13.5Volts to the pumps!

I made 1221/1176 through -6 feed and return on a TT (2 x 6565s) 427. It is about keeping pressure up and not line volume. I did have a boost a pump on the second pump. Are you logging fuel pressure?

Great numbers!

Glad those turbos are working out for ya. 850ish was the goal if I remember? I believe those are the small 61/62's. It's pretty much a .96ar T4 GT35. I'd think they would be about done at 900whp, but who knows!

The T3 GT35's were 100% tapped at 850ish whp on a buddies LS1. Guessing the larger T4 housings let thosego a little farther!
